my 05 grand prix is haunted....
I have an 05 grand prix. It started to just stall or fall out of gear while driving. Its automatic and it will just die. The rpms would fall also. Then like 5 seconds later it would go again. I have no clue about cars as you can tell im female.(lol) so before i set my car on fire and roll it into the river j/k i figured if yall have any suggestions??????
Oh yea i did take it to a friends shop. he said he could not get the car to do it while he drove it and he couldnt tell me what was wrong. He did suggest changing the fuel filter. ???? im clueless. Shelia Star..

Re: my 05 grand prix is haunted....
Welcome to AF.
The fuel filter would be a good starting point. Also, you may have a flaky crank position sensor. You would be the first owner with a '04 and up Grand Prix that reported the problem on the forum. Any Service Engine Soon - SES light?

Re: my 05 grand prix is haunted....
You're welcome. If you can catch it with the SES light on you can get it scanned to see if any odb-ii DTC fault codes are stored. Places like Autozone will do it for free or maybe your mechanic friend has one. Good luck.
